Continued adding support for libmysqld in modules/monitor/Makefile. Added new libraries to links target.
This commit is contained in:
@ -103,5 +103,8 @@ links:
|
|||||||
libMySQLBackend.so
|
libMySQLBackend.so
|
||||||
- ln -s $(ROOT_PATH)/epoll_v1.0/modules/protocol/libtelnetd.so \
|
- ln -s $(ROOT_PATH)/epoll_v1.0/modules/protocol/libtelnetd.so \
|
||||||
libtelnetd.so
|
libtelnetd.so
|
||||||
|
- ln -s $(ROOT_PATH)/epoll_v1.0/modules/protocol/libHTTPD.so libHTTPD.so
|
||||||
|
- ln -s $(ROOT_PATH)/epoll_v1.0/modules/routing/libtestroute.so libtestroute.so
|
||||||
|
- ln -s $(ROOT_PATH)/epoll_v1.0/modules/routing/libmysqlmon.so libmysqlmon.so
|
||||||
|
|
||||||
include depend.mk
|
include depend.mk
|
||||||
|
|||||||
@ -25,13 +25,14 @@ UTILSPATH := $(ROOT_PATH)/utils
|
|||||||
CC=cc
|
CC=cc
|
||||||
CFLAGS=-c -fPIC -I. -I/usr/include -I../include -I../../include -I$(LOGPATH) \
|
CFLAGS=-c -fPIC -I. -I/usr/include -I../include -I../../include -I$(LOGPATH) \
|
||||||
-I$(UTILSPATH) -I/usr/include/mysql -Wall -g
|
-I$(UTILSPATH) -I/usr/include/mysql -Wall -g
|
||||||
LDFLAGS=-shared -L$(LOGPATH) -Wl,-rpath,$(LOGPATH) -Wl,-rpath,$(UTILSPATH)
|
LDFLAGS=-shared -L$(LOGPATH) -Wl,-rpath,$(LOGPATH) -Wl,-rpath,$(UTILSPATH) \
|
||||||
|
-Wl,-rpath,$(MARIADB_SRC_PATH)/libmysqld
|
||||||
MYSQLSRCS=mysql_mon.c
|
MYSQLSRCS=mysql_mon.c
|
||||||
MYSQLOBJ=$(MYSQLSRCS:.c=.o)
|
MYSQLOBJ=$(MYSQLSRCS:.c=.o)
|
||||||
SRCS=$(MYSQLSRCS)
|
SRCS=$(MYSQLSRCS)
|
||||||
OBJ=$(SRCS:.c=.o)
|
OBJ=$(SRCS:.c=.o)
|
||||||
LIBS=$(UTILSPATH)/skygw_utils.o -llog_manager \
|
LIBS=$(UTILSPATH)/skygw_utils.o -llog_manager \
|
||||||
-L/packages/mariadb-5.5.25/libmysql -lmysqlclient
|
-L$(MARIADB_SRC_PATH)/libmysqld -lmysqld
|
||||||
MODULES=libmysqlmon.so
|
MODULES=libmysqlmon.so
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user